Caitlin Clark’s Debut Makes ESPN History in Most-Watched WNBA Game

The WNBA witnessed a seismic shift in viewership as Caitlin Clark made her professional debut this week, setting records on ESPN platforms, according to a network press release. Tuesday’s game between the Indiana Fever and the Connecticut Sun became the most-watched in WNBA history, capturing the attention of fans worldwide.

Clark, a highly touted rookie from the University of Iowa, had been generating buzz long before she stepped onto the professional stage. Known for her exceptional skills and dynamic playing style, she was poised to make a significant impact in the WNBA.

As ESPN announced its broadcast of the game, anticipation reached a fever pitch. Fans eagerly awaited the opportunity to witness Clark’s transition from collegiate to professional basketball, curious to see how her game would translate to the next level.

From the opening tip-off, it was evident that Clark’s debut was something special. As she showcased her talent on the court, viewership numbers soared, with an unprecedented level of interest in her performance. Her electrifying presence drew in fans from all corners, eager to witness history in the making.

Throughout the game, Clark lived up to the hype, delivering a standout performance that captivated audiences. Her remarkable display of skill and athleticism left fans and analysts alike in awe, reaffirming her status as a rising star in the WNBA.

Clark’s impact extended beyond her individual performance, as her debut drew attention to the WNBA as a whole. With record-breaking viewership numbers, she helped shine a spotlight on the league, showcasing the incredible talent and competitiveness of women’s basketball.
